Born December 28, 1928 in Clinch County to the late Clifford and Carrie Tomlinson Mobley, she was a homemaker and retired from Nashville Textile. She was a member of Nashville First Baptist Church and was married to the late Ernest Talmadge Kent. Survivors include two sons and one daughter-in-law, Larry and Nancy Kent and Tony Kent, all of Nashville; two sisters, Lawanna Balmer of Flowery Branch and Carolyn Griffin of Valdosta; two brothers, Howard Mobley of Valdosta and Paul Mobley of Tampa, FL; three grandchildren, Dawn Bennett, Jason Kent and Jill Olf, eight great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by two sisters. Funeral services were held September 5 at 2 p.m. in the chapel of Lovein Funeral Home with Rev. Billy Southerland officiating. CD music included "Go Rest High on that Mountain" and "When I Get Where I'm Going." Interment was in Westview Cemetery. Active pallbearers were Wayne Barker, Bill Drawdy, Jimmy Drawdy, Craig Bennett, Bryan Olf, Danny Drawdy. Honorary pallbearers were members of the Philathea Sunday School Class. Lovein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.
